The percentages of marks obtained by a student in six unit tests are given below:
A unit test is selected at random. What is the probability that the student gets more than $60\%$ marks in the test?
|
Unit test
|
$I$ | $II$ | $III$ | $IV$ | $V$ | $VI$ |
|
Percentage of marks obtained
|
$53$ | $72$ | $28$ | $46$ | $67$ | $59$ |
Answer
View full question & answer→Number of tests in which he gets more than $60\%$ marks $= 2$
Total numbers of tests $= 6$
$\therefore$ Required probability $=\frac{\text{Number of tests in which he gets more than 60% marks}}{\text{Total number of trials}}$
$=\frac{2}{6}=\frac{1}{3}$
